Sizeof Void wrote:Space backgrounds are much too bright. It is becoming more difficult to find a camera orientation where the background is sufficiently dark to make certain that transparent UI elements (ex. capacitor) are easily visible.
Technically speaking, the black levels look too high - like a bad transfer from old NTSC video.
I spent some time last night going through all the nebula maps and identifying several regions' nebulae that are problematic for UI interaction. This list has been passed along to the right people.
As far as black levels, please submit a bug report and include a screen shot. You can add my name to the bug report and I will take a look.
I certainly have not seen black level issues of any kind with our nebula maps, and I do know what to look for, but a picture would help me recognize what you're identifying as that.

In the Assets windows (Corp and Personal), can you please add some way to filter by systerm security level? Or else color-code the station tabs or text labels, using the usual green/yellow/red method?
Currently, you need to right-click, show info, on every station tab, in order to find out which ones are high/low/null sec. This is a major hassle, for those of us who place region buy orders and end up with items from every station in a region.
Also, it would be useful to have an option to expand/open all tabs, so that it is not necessary to click on each station tab, one at a time, to see all of the assets.
